Small digital chorus
4 knobs (level = Ice, Cold = speed, depth = Deep Freeze = filter)
Input, output and output Stereo
9v adapter jack

ACCS simple, the battery compartment is a small hatch has the rear (plastic and will not push too hard on it.
The limp is mtal but the plastic switch, will avoid the big strokes, it may not apprcier long term.
It is highly sensitive to interference, so if you feed through adapter, take a good trs (Switchmode an example), it also has a tendency to whistle the same reasons
